In order to protect its patent
licenses from further infringement as well as to boost its open
source platform for chip design, Qualcomm Inc.
(QCOM), which primarily develops chips for CDMA-based smartphones,
plans to create a separate operational unit called the Qualcomm
Technologies Inc.
The new business division, which
will come into force from the first quarter of 2013, will consist
of the research-and-development unit and the Qualcomm CDMA
Technologies (QCT) segment, which comprised of the semiconductor
business. The holding company will continue to manage the Qualcomm
Technology Licensing (QTL) business segment and will also look
after the corporate affairs of the company. Moreover, it will also
retain most of its patent licensing portfolio while parting with a
handful of patent portfolios to Qualcomm Technologies Inc. to share
it with the third party (open source community) for creating an
open source platform, thereby enhancing its future chip design.
Most technology companies remain
exposed to the threat of intellectual property infringement and
Qualcomm is no different. Earlier, the company faced many legal
battles, which resulted in heavy litigation expenses. In, 2009,
Qualcomm lost a long pending court-case against Broadcom
Corp. (BRCM) for violating its patent that resulted in an
$891 million bailout for the company.
So to avoid such legal issues,
Qualcomm decided to start a separate business unit primarily
dealing with technology licenses as well as giving the opportunity
to Qualcomm Technologies Inc. division to work closely with
the Android application developer, in order to create advanced
processors for future.
Qualcomm is already providing
necessary tools and technical support to Android application
developer to closely integrate the programs they develop into the
Snapdragon S4 8960 processor. So segregation of its QTL segment
will help the company to avoid any legal issues with the open
source developer. Moreover, the authority to grant license will lie
solely with the parent company, hence providing full security to
its patent licenses.
